First Day Checklist — Front Desk Visitor Handling

☐ Learn the visitor process at Halverton Point reception: all guests sign the tablet, get a red lanyard, and must be escorted past the atrium. Never leave a visitor alone by the lift bank. To release the inner door for escorted guests, use the desk keypad with the code below.

turnstile pass: bdg-YEOZLM-79341408

## Archiving Paper Ledgers – Transport Procedure

Dispatch desk: the bound ledgers from the Varnholt office are transferred quarterly to the Greyloch archive facility. Each ledger must be wrapped individually, boxed flat, and logged against the archive manifest before sealing. Boxes travel in a single consignment — do not split across vehicles. The courier signs the manifest at loading and again on arrival. Before releasing the consignment, brief the courier on the confidential hand-over step stated directly below.

drop instructions, tagef-faweg: the wenax novmir courier leaves the tammir ledger at gate 6507 under passcode 506938

## Capacity note: Shelfwright catalogue imports

Hey plugin folks — quick heads-up before the autumn import season. Shelfwright's bulk catalogue importer chews through MARC batches in parallel, and if your plugin hooks the per-record callback, you inherit our memory budget. Big libraries like the fictional Dunmere consortium push 400k records per run, so keep per-record allocations tiny and avoid blocking I/O in hooks. We sized the worker pool against last year's peaks. The constants below are what we'll ship as defaults this cycle.

tuning table, kawep-tawif:
CAPS = {
    "olidor": 80,
    "belion": 7,
    "quenys": 225,
    "druox": 839,
    "fraath": 482,
}

## v2.9 — Renamed a sweeper setting

Quick one for the security review: `SWEEP_TOKEN` is now `DRIFTBIN_SWEEPER_AUTH`, since the old name was ambiguous about what the orphaned-resource sweeper could actually delete. Scope is unchanged — read plus delete on tagged orphans only. Update your env files to carry the new line:

sealed setting: LEDGER_TOKEN5=6d086